Overview

The Night Auditor is responsible for reconciling all hotel cashier transactions; reviewing, organizing and compiling management reports on a timely basis and ensuring the accuracy of guest billings and city ledger transactions. He/she is also responsible for effectively communicating concerns and/or related issues to all levels of management and performing guest service agent duties as required, including check-in, check-out, switchboard operation and reservations.

Responsibilities

  • Must be able to work with and understand financial information and data, and basic arithmetic functions.
  • Must be willing to cross train in other accounting or hotel-related areas.
  • Must be able to prioritize job functions in order to meet deadlines.
  • Perform guest services functions as required (i.e. check guests in/out, take reservations, we-up calls, etc.).
  • Audit and reconcile financial and statistical reports.
  • Prepare and distribute necessary daily reports as required (i.e., Daily Operating Report, Discount Programs, Tax Reports, etc.) according to hotel standards.
  • Prepare and distribute month-end reports.
  • Audit and reconcile all Front Desk and Food & Beverage Cashier’s work.
  • Audit, reconcile, consolidate, and transmit all credit cards on a timely basis.
  • Prioritize job functions in order to meet deadlines.
  • Ensure accuracy of all numbers reported including statistics.
  • Input and update financial information into corporate communications network.
  • Perform daily, weekly, monthly and annual data processing system functions as required.
  • Keep management abreast of any unusual operational or financial events and/or deviations of policies or procedures.
  • Ensure overall guest satisfaction.
  • Respond to governmental inquiries upon receipt.
  • Handle guest requests
